【问题标题】:Inkscape wrapping text boxes not visible in HTMLInkscape 换行文本框在 HTML 中不可见
【发布时间】:2016-03-25 18:04:34
【问题描述】:

我正在使用 Inkscape 设计想要包含在 HTML 页面中的 SVG 图形。使用换行的文本框在包含在 HTML 页面中时似乎不会呈现。有解决办法吗?

【问题讨论】:

  • 解决什么问题?如果只是 SVG 没有呈现,那么首先确保您的网络主机支持 SVG mime 类型。除此之外,你的问题真的很模糊。
  • SVG 呈现,但包裹的文本框不呈现。除了文本框之外的所有内容都会呈现。
  • 举一个问题的例子,以及想要的结果。你已经在这么长的时间来了解基础知识。
  • 我们可以看到问题中问题的屏幕截图吗?你用的是什么字体?将文本转换为行路径是否可以接受,这样您就不必担心字体渲染?
  • @halfer 问题解决了,谢谢!随意给出这个答案,我会接受的。

标签: html svg inkscape


【解决方案1】:

与渲染 SVG 文件相关的问题之一是您的目标浏览器可能无法访问您机器上的字体。此外,您可能会发现 Inkscape 呈现为 SVG 标准的一种格式 - 甚至是非标准扩展 - 而浏览器可能使用不同的标准。

字体是这方面的一个特殊问题。因此,如果您不需要动态文本,一种解决方案是将字体转换为行路径。请记住,在此处检查您的字体许可是值得的 - 即使您已将字符串转换为路径,您也可能需要发布许可。

【讨论】:

    猜你喜欢
    • 2023-03-12
    • 2013-11-08
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多